Design Process & Features: The process of designing this bottle was both challenging and rewarding. Here’s an overview of the steps I followed: 🔹 Accurate Modeling: The first step involved capturing the precise dimensions of the Vaseline bottle to ensure that it is accurate to scale. This required careful measurement and attention to detail to replicate the exact curves and shape that make the bottle recognizable. 🔹 Cap Design & Ergonomics: The cap was a key part of the design, as it not only serves a functional purpose but also contributes to the overall aesthetic. I focused on ensuring the cap is easy to grip and open, simulating real-world handling scenarios for user-friendliness. 🔹 Material & Texture Simulation: In this project, I used material properties to simulate the texture of the plastic bottle and cap, ensuring that the finished model has realistic visuals. This includes a glossy finish on the bottle and a matte texture for the cap. Through realistic rendering in SolidWorks, I aimed to closely mimic how light interacts with these materials in real life. 🔹 Functional Design: Apart from aesthetics, I also paid attention to the bottle’s structural integrity under real-world conditions. Using simulation tools, I tested how the bottle would hold up to typical use, including pressure from hand-grip and possible drops, ensuring that the design would be practical for mass production. 🔹 Branding and Labeling: The bottle design also includes the labeling area, where I focused on brand integration and packaging aesthetics, providing a space for product information. While the model doesn’t include real branding, it’s designed to fit branding elements for a seamless look. 🔧 Key Highlights: Realistic Dimensions & Details: Ensuring accurate proportions of the bottle, cap, and labeling area. Material Simulation: Applying plastic textures to enhance realism. Ergonomic Features: Designing for easy handling and user experience. Structural Simulation: Testing for durability and strength in real-world conditions.
